About this space Come enjoy the peaceful surroundings of this rustic destination. Surrounded by nature and coupled with many modern luxuries. Breathtaking views from the porches. Cozy up at the fire pit or fireplace to stargaze or roast some marshmallows. Offload horses, paddock available with water (4-6 with signed waiver). Bring your furry-faced family members as well! Dogs welcome. Come enjoy our hidden gem! The space Upstairs offers three full-size bedrooms plus a bonus youth or children’s room. There’s also a full-size bathroom with a standup shower with his and her sinks for your convenience. Downstairs is a fourth bedroom, as well as a second full-size bathroom with a bath tub and a shower. There’s also a full-size laundry room with washer and dryer. Living room, dining room, full kitchen with a bar room attached for entertaining Guest access Entire house

About the host
Hosted by Labrador Farms
I am the third generation owner of this farm...in 10 years it will be a Century Farm. Many fond memories as a child for holidays and weeks in the summer. The wood cook stove that Grandma made her famous buns and the arouma of breakfast as we woke to the sounds of mourning doves. I enjoy sharing this property with others. My Grandmother was as hospitable as they come. My mother's comment was "come again when you can stay longer" !
Why they chose this property
The farm choose me! I am fortunate to carry on the legacy. It's a beautiful area!
What makes this property unique
Located in the Driftless Region and Bluff Country! We are sandwiched amongst many destinations. Near Hiwy 43 and close to I90 allows for convenient travel to Lanesboro, Winona, LaCrosse, Rochester and many other communities. Canoeing on the Root River, biking the local trails or a day on the Mississippi all a short drive away. Numerous golf courses and the Minnesota Equestrian Center only 10 minutes away. Truely stepping back in time plus we are an active beef farm.
